Transform Giving Into Opportunity
In addition to supporting Indiana students and families through a range of programs, the Institute for Quality Education (IQE) operates a Scholarship Granting Organization (SGO). Through the SGO, IQE provides scholarships to eligible PreK–12 students attending participating partner schools across Indiana. These scholarships are funded through private donations, and individuals or businesses who contribute receive a state tax credit equal to 50% of their donation.

Frequently Asked Questions
Learn how your donation supports Indiana students—and how you can receive significant tax benefits.
General Questions
A Scholarship Granting Organization (SGO) awards tax credit scholarships to eligible students attending participating schools. SGOs are funded through private donations, and donors receive a 50% Indiana state tax credit.
Scholarships are awarded to eligible PreK–12 Indiana students who meet income requirements and attend participating private schools.
You may designate your donation to a specific school, but not to an individual student.
Donations & Tax Benefits
- Cash or checks
- Credit/debit cards
- Stocks or securities
- Gifts of grain
- IRA charitable rollovers (70½+)
- Donor Advised Funds (DAF)
Donors receive a 50% Indiana state tax credit. The remaining amount may qualify as a federal charitable deduction if you itemize.
There is no limit on individual donations, but the statewide program cap is $18.5 million in credits for FY2026.
Claiming Your Credit
Your receipt includes a Tax Credit Certification Number (TCCN). Use this when filing your Indiana taxes (Schedule 6, code 849).
You can file an amended return or carry the credit forward for up to 9 years.
Timing & Giving
If credits are exhausted, donations may be processed without credit or returned. Credits reset July 1.
Make your donation before December 31. Online giving is fastest; mailed donations must be postmarked in time.
